my name is matt Eskuche. i am a glassblower in Pittsburgh, PA. i live and practice my art in a non-profit artists co-operative called The Brewhouse on the southside of Pittsburgh. our mission as members of The Brewhouse is to connect the public with the arts through programs and events at our facility.

i am designing a new program for the Brewhouse geared towards home schooled children ages 10 and up. it will consist of a small group of students coming to my studio to hear a brief explanation of the history of glass, some of itīs technical and physical properties, and to view a couple short demonstrations. there would also be a chance for the students to have a quick try at melting the glass for themselves.
